Dry Type Transformers versus Oil Filled Transformers

Before going to the mark difference between Dry Type Transformer and Oil Filled Transformer, it is worth to have some discussion on Dry Type Transformer.

Dry Type Transformer:

Dry Type Transformers find use in locations where the use oil Filled Transformers increases the fire hazard such as shopping malls, Hospitals, residential complexes etc. In dry type transformers air is used as the cooling medium instead of oil.

The insulation used in such type of transformers are designed to withstand higher temperatures. Dry type transformers are more expensive than conventional transformers. Vacuum Pressure Impregnation, Epoxy Resin cast are some of the methods of Insulation adopted in Dry Type Transformer construction.

Comparison between Dry Type and Oil Filled Transformer:

  • Dry Type Transformers use air as the cooling medium. Oil Type Transformers are considered a potential fire and safety hazard for indoor application.
  • It can be located closer to the load unlike Oil Transformers which require special location and civil construction for safety reasons. Locating the Transformers near the loads may lead to savings in cable costs and reduced electrical losses.
  • Oil Type transformers may require periodic sampling of the oil and more exhaustive maintenance procedures.
  • Though Dry Type Transformers are advantageous, they are limited by size and voltage rating. Higher MVA ratings and voltage ratings may require the use of oil Transformers.
  • For outdoor applications, Oil Filled Transformers are cheaper than dry types.
